Jul 2024 - Present4 years 10 months. Louisville, Kentucky, United States. Lead the development and … WebA low vision assessment (LVA) determines how you can make use of your remaining vision. An Optometrist carries out the assessment at a hospital eye clinic or at home. The Optometrist will measure your useful vision and identify potential optical aids.
